It has been barely two weeks when armed robbers attacked and killed teammate and captain Senzo Meyiwa before another hit on another South African player, Sibusiso Vilakazi
Local league star, Sibusiso Vilakazi’s home was attacked by assailants in his home in Soweto
The 24 year-old PSL club, Bidvest Captain narrates the ordeal, claiming that the hit in his parent’s home while he was asleep that night in the boys quarter, was aimed at him
According to him, the robbers held his family at gunpoint, requesting his presence. The robbers however left with valuables from the home as they made away with cell phones, cash, a television set, his parents' wedding rings and clothing.
